How can I use e-mini S&P 500 futures to diversify my cryptocurrency portfolio?

I'm interested in diversifying my cryptocurrency portfolio and I've heard about using e-mini S&P 500 futures. How can I use e-mini S&P 500 futures to diversify my cryptocurrency portfolio? What are the benefits and risks involved?

    Using e-mini S&P 500 futures can be a great way to diversify your cryptocurrency portfolio. By investing in futures contracts that track the S&P 500 index, you can gain exposure to traditional markets and potentially reduce the overall volatility of your portfolio. This can be especially beneficial during times of market uncertainty or when cryptocurrency prices are experiencing significant fluctuations. However, it's important to note that futures trading involves risks, including the potential for substantial losses. It's crucial to thoroughly research and understand the mechanics of futures trading before getting started.
